To restore an expired tape, you have to "import" it.  This is a non-trivial
process so I'll refer you to the SAG for the procedure.  The import will
generate new catalog entries for it.

Okay so thankfully I haven't had to do many restores, yet....  today I 
get to try to restore a large amount of data off media that has passed 
its retention date and is no longer in the catalog database.  I guess I 
need to "rebuild" the catalogs from that tape?  I know which tape the 
data is on but I need to be able to navigate to and restore a subset of 
directories from that tape etc.

So my question is what is the procedure to regenerate catalogs from 
media that has passed its retention period??

I would like to do this via either the master server GUI or client GUI 
if possible.  All Sol8 environment running NB DC 4.5.
